UTF8 以外のボリュームで NFSv4 を使用して書き込まれた ASCII 以外の文字は、「?」と表示されます。 NFSv3 経由で読み取られた場合
環境
- ONTAP 9
- UTF-8 以外のボリューム
- NFS
問題
NFSv4 で書き込まれた ASCII 以外の文字は「?」と表示される NFSv3 クライアントでディレクトリの一覧が返される場合。
例:
[root@nas ~]# echo $LANG en_US.UTF-8 [root@nas ~]# touch /mnt/v4/normal_enUS/ä_test [root@nas ~]# ls /mnt/v4/normal_enUS <<< NFSv4 Mount ä_test [root@nasty-pypi ~]# ls /mnt/v3/normal_enUS <<<< NFSv3 Mount ?_test